This theoretical-practical exercise responds to a real and emerging problem, arising from dialogue and a shared will to create a new reality. Although initiated between author and interlocutor — understood here as a client — the motivation goes beyond fulfilling a design request, aiming instead to address a broader collective need. The project focuses on the Alto Douro Wine Region, contributing to its built heritage and tackling urgent social issues linked to viticulture. The historical relationship between landscape and human labour raises questions about the evolution of seasonal workers’ ways of life. This essay reflects on that condition, considering the coexistence between local communities and recurring tourism. Quinta do Cruzeiro, in Vale de Mendiz, becomes the setting for testing a proposal that dignifies vineyard workers’ living conditions. The design is guided by principles of reversibility and adaptability, essential in temporary accommodation and in managing seasonal human flows. It is shaped by the region’s historical context, its man-made landscape, and by references to seasonal architectural strategies that inform key design decisions.
